官方软件安全升级指南:保障数据隐私与系统稳定运行策略解析
1. 安全升级的必要性

随着信息技术的快速发展,软件系统的复杂性持续增加,数据隐私泄露与系统稳定性问题已成为企业及用户面临的核心挑战。根据等保2.0标准及ISO 27001信息安全管理体系要求,官方软件安全升级指南:保障数据隐私与系统稳定运行策略解析(以下简称“指南”)旨在通过系统化的技术和管理手段,确保软件在全生命周期中的安全性与可靠性。
本指南适用于企业级应用、云服务及移动端软件,涵盖安全升级的规划、实施、测试与运维全流程,重点解决数据加密、漏洞修复、系统冗余设计及合规性管理等核心问题。
2. 软件安全升级的核心目标
(1)数据隐私保护
用途:防止敏感数据(如用户身份信息、交易记录)在传输、存储及处理过程中被窃取或篡改。
策略:采用AES、SM4等加密算法对静态数据和动态传输数据进行加密;实施最小权限原则,限制非授权访问。
配置要求:需支持TLS 1.3协议,密钥管理系统需符合国家密码管理局标准,并定期轮换密钥。
(2)系统稳定性保障
用途:减少因软件漏洞、硬件故障或负载过载导致的系统宕机风险。
策略:通过冗余系统设计、负载均衡及压力测试,提升容灾能力;定期更新操作系统及依赖库以修复已知漏洞。
配置要求:服务器需配备双电源冗余,并部署自动化监控工具(如Prometheus)实时跟踪CPU、内存及网络流量指标。
3. 安全升级实施流程
(1)升级前准备
风险评估:基于漏洞扫描工具(如Nessus)识别系统潜在风险,优先级排序修复计划。
数据备份:全量备份数据库及配置文件,采用增量备份策略降低存储成本。
兼容性测试:验证新版本与现有硬件、第三方服务的兼容性,避免升级后功能异常。
(2)升级执行规范
分阶段部署:采用灰度发布策略,先在小范围环境验证,再逐步推广至生产环境。
回滚机制:预设版本回滚脚本,确保升级失败时可快速恢复至稳定状态。
(3)升级后验证
功能测试:通过自动化测试框架(如Selenium)验证核心业务流程是否正常。
性能压测:模拟高并发场景,检测系统响应时间及资源占用率是否符合预期。
4. 数据隐私保护关键技术
(1)端到端加密方案
实施步骤:
1. 对用户输入数据(如密码、生物特征)进行客户端加密;
2. 传输层采用HTTPS协议,服务端使用国密算法解密。
配置示例:
yaml
加密配置示例
encryption:
algorithm: SM4
key_rotation: 30d
tls_version: 1.3
(2)隐私合规管理
策略要求:遵循GDPR、CCPA等法规,提供用户数据删除接口及隐私偏好设置模块。
工具支持:集成隐私审计工具(如OneTrust),自动生成合规报告。
5. 系统稳定性优化策略
(1)冗余架构设计
多活数据中心:在不同地理区域部署镜像节点,通过DNS轮询实现流量分发。
数据库集群:采用MySQL主从复制或MongoDB分片技术,避免单点故障。
(2)负载均衡与弹性伸缩
技术方案:使用Nginx或云服务商(如阿里云SLB)实现请求分发;结合Kubernetes HPA动态调整资源。
配置参数:
Kubernetes弹性伸缩配置
autoscaling:
min_replicas: 3
max_replicas: 10
target_cpu_utilization: 70%
(3)稳定性测试方法
伯德图分析:通过增益裕度与相位裕度评估电源等硬件模块的稳定性。
混沌工程:注入故障(如网络延迟、服务宕机),验证系统自愈能力。
6. 合规性与运维管理
(1)等保2.0与ISO 27001合规
安全审计:每季度开展渗透测试及代码审查,确保无高危漏洞残留。
文档规范:编写《系统运维手册》《灾备计划》等文档,明确应急响应流程。
(2)自动化运维工具
日志管理:使用ELK(Elasticsearch、Logstash、Kibana)集中分析日志,实时告警异常事件。
持续集成/部署:通过Jenkins或GitLab CI实现安全补丁的自动化测试与发布。
7. 构建长效安全机制
官方软件安全升级指南:保障数据隐私与系统稳定运行策略解析的核心在于将技术手段与管理流程深度融合。企业需建立从“漏洞预防—快速响应—灾后恢复”的全链路防护体系,并结合等保2.0、ISO 27001等标准持续优化。未来,随着AI技术在威胁预测中的应用,安全升级将更加智能化与主动化。